ALEXANDRIA, Va., June 5 -- United States Patent no. 12,277,624, issued on April 15, was assigned to Adobe Inc. (San Jose, Calif.).

"Generating blend objects from objects with pattern fills" was invented by Apurva Kumar (Patna, India) and Paranjay Sharma (Noida, India).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"In implementations of systems for generating blend objects from objects with pattern fills, a computing device implements a blend system to generate a source master texture using a first pattern fill of a source object and a destination master texture using a second pattern fill of the a destination object.
